As soon as Xu Jin set foot in the narrow path, whoosh, whoosh, whoosh, more than ten silhouettes successively darted in.
Boom!
A terrifying sound erupted.
On both sides of the narrow path, waves as high as over ten meters were rising, indiscriminately crashing towards everyone who had just rushed onto the narrow path.
It was yet another indiscriminate attack.
With this type of attack, you could only withstand it head-on.
While propping up the Starlight Shield, Xu Jin had his Star Shield in his left hand, and the Star Ring continually swung out, reducing the impact of the giant waves.
But the mighty slamming of the waves caused Xu Jin’s figure to skew.
Fortunately, Xu Jin’s mastery over the Flying Star Step was extremely skilled. With a slight burst of the Flying Star Step, he was able to stabilize himself.
The colossal wave lasted only half a second.
All the disciples who rushed onto the narrow path were slightly delayed, but not a single person fell down.
But in less than a second, dozens more had surged onto the narrow path.
The narrow path was just over one mile long and was crossed in merely three or four breaths.
At this moment, there were only four people ahead of Xu Jin, but more than ten around him.
What followed was an extremely complex terrain.
There were boulders, large trees, enormous pits, and even flame traps and entwining traps.
As you passed by, flames would suddenly spurt seven or eight meters high.
If you reacted even a bit too sluggishly, you would be sprayed.
Xu Jin witnessed firsthand a disciple getting hit by flames, the Starlight Shield melting away, and the disciple plummeting to the ground.
Luckily, at the moment of falling, the disciple managed to erupt in a burst of the Flying Star Step to avoid falling into the flame trap; otherwise, they would have been eliminated on the spot.
In roughly the span of five breaths, Xu Jin encountered fifteen different attacks, but they were all ambushes, not the indiscriminate sort from before. This stretch of the road was probably a test of movement technique and adaptability.
Suddenly, Xu Jin’s eyes lit up when he saw the military banner on the mountain peak ahead.
In front of the military banner was a rope bridge stretching over two miles.
Xu Jin understood that the final barrier had arrived.
At this point, there were still four people ahead of him.
A few breaths later, just as Xu Jin was about to step onto the rope bridge, a piercing screech came from the sky, and a fierce bird seemingly materialized out of nowhere, swooping down at the five people lined up in a row who were leading the charge.
At that moment, Xu Jin was in fifth place, about ten meters from the first and less than two meters behind the fourth.
The disciple from the Taoist Institute in first position leaped up, darting with incredible agility between the fierce bird’s talons, without losing any speed.
The second, third, and fourth were not so lucky. The second even used the Star Shield to block, which immediately slowed him down. The third surpassed him, and the disciple preceding Xu Jin also slowed down slightly but still managed to pass.
When the fierce bird reached Xu Jin, his movement technique was even more skillful.
The Flying Star Step was far too easy for someone of Xu Jin’s caliber.
Streams of Starlight burst in succession from beneath his feet, around his waist, and from his thighs. Like a nimble Swimming Fish, Xu Jin passed through the bird’s striking talons.
Not only did he pass through, but he also accelerated in the process.
With this acceleration, he instantly overtook the fourth place who had been only two meters ahead.
Moreover, at the very last moment, Xu Jin harnessed this burst of speed, with the Flying Star Step exploding underneath him, pushing his speed to the limit.
In the final two hundred meters, Xu Jin began sprinting with all his might.
In his mind, he was hopeful that he could contest for second or even first place!
But at the very next instant, just as Xu Jin had just surpassed the fourth and was about to overtake the third, the third-placed disciple raised his hand without reducing speed and sent two Star Arrows hurtling toward Xu Jin.
It was a point-blank ambush with Star Arrows.
The distance between Xu Jin and the third disciple was a mere two meters, and Xu Jin was still speeding forward.
Almost as soon as the two Star Arrows were launched, they struck Xu Jin.
Instinctively, Xu Jin unleashed a Star Ring from his chest, shattering an approaching Star Arrow on the verge of hitting him.
The second Star Arrow, however, hit its mark on Xu Jin precisely.
Xu Jin’s Starlight Shield violently fluctuated in response.
But it didn’t shatter!
Although the Starlight Shield held, the two Star Arrows had successfully sniped Xu Jin, causing his high-speed advance to come to a crashing halt, nearly stumbling and falling like he had struck a boulder.
Naturally, the fourth place Xu Jin had just overtaken was about to surpass him.
At this very moment, with only two hundred meters left to the finish line flag, this delay meant Xu Jin likely had no chance to overtake again and could only strive for the fourth or fifth position.
But just as the fourth place was about to pass Xu Jin, a Star Rope and two more Star Arrows were casually launched at him.
Xu Jin’s nerves tensed to the utmost in an instant.
If he was hit, he would undoubtedly be eliminated on the spot.
If eliminated, it would signify the end of Xu Jin’s autumn exam journey.
Not only would he have no place, but he would also not even qualify to compete.
At the crucial moment, using the adaptability of the movement technique he had diligently practiced in the Martial Arts Secret Realm with the Drunk Moon Immortal and No Big Deal, Xu Jin instinctively executed it.
Star Power burst from his waist in rapid succession, and he spun wildly like a top.
He dodged the two incoming Star Arrows.
But the Star Rope, just like a venomous dragon, was still coiling towards Xu Jin.
Xu Jin’s fingers flickered, and in an instant, three Star Ropes materialized, with one, like a vine, immediately wrapping around and securing the incoming Star Rope.
Locking it in place, he gave a sharp tug.
In an instant, the anchored disciple in fourth place was slowed down.
In the lead, the first, second, and third had reached the end. Seeing this, they began to shout, "Lv Kun, cut the rope!"
